Releasing Your Loved One’s Ashes: Choosing a Location

Cremation services in Martensville, SK. may appeal to different people for different reasons., However, one of the most common reasons people choose cremation is so that their ashes may be returned to nature after their death. Some people may know exactly where they want this to happen and were able to inform their family before their time of passing.

But what if your loved one didn’t make their wishes known before they passed away ? You will need to determine where to release their ashes. This can be a challenging task if you aren’t sure of the laws or what else you should take into consideration. Today we are going to cover some of the top key factors to keep in mind when choosing this important location.

Is it Legal?

The first and most important factor to consider when selecting a place to release your loved one’s ashes is if it is legal to do so. While many public areas do permit the release of human remains, many do so only when the proper permits have been acquired. Not only that but there may be certain rules specific to that location that need to be followed. Always check with local law enforcement to make sure you are obeying all rules and regulations.

Is It a Peaceful Location?

Did your loved one always spend their time at a certain beach? Maybe that would be the perfect place to cast their ashes…or maybe not. If the beach is one that is always busy and noisy, you may decide to travel a little further away when actually releasing the ashes so that the beachgoers do not interfere with your special moment.

Would Your Loved One Like It?

This may seem obvious, but you need to consider if your loved one would have picked the location themselves. Sometimes we can get carried away in what we think is best or what we want for our loved ones and lose sight of what they would have wanted. Before you settle on a location, make sure to ask yourself if this is someplace your loved one would be happy with.

Think About the Future

With so much new construction going up everywhere, there is no guarantee that the field of wildflowers you chose to release the ashes in isn’t going to become a parking lot in the future. Although there is no guarantee to just about any space, consider what is around the location you have selected. Is there a lot of new construction going on? Does it look like the green space may be shrinking? If so, you might want to consider another space that looks a little more secure for the future.
